Jacarepagua circuit to be demolished

The Autódromo de Jacarepaguá in Brazil is to be demolished. The circuit, also known as the Autódromo Internacional Nelson Piquet, hosted the Formula 1 Brazilian Grand Prix between 1978 and 1990 and more recently, held the MotoGP Brazilian Grand Prix.

The Jacarepaguá circuit is to be demolished to allow for new structures to be built to help the city s bid for the 2016 Olympic Games bid. So far, the plan for the site it to become an Olympic Training Centre.

It isn t the first time that the circuit has been in-line for destruction in 2005, preparations for the Pan American Games suggested that the circuit would need to go to make room for a new sports complex however the planned track was only 1.67 miles long, too short for most international racing series, and the plan to demolish the track was abandoned.
